Wikileaks: Little to stop leaks turning into a flood – Technology – NZ Herald News

Wikileaks: Little to stop leaks turning into a flood – Technology – NZ Herald News: “Even if the United States or Sweden succeeds in arresting and imprisoning Julian Assange, there is little his enemies can do to halt the world of online whistle-blowing that he has created.
Assange has spawned an idea, one which will now be copied by volunteers all over the world.
As a web entity, WikiLeaks is virtually impossible to destroy. It is staffed by volunteers who know as much about the methods used to take down a website as those who might be plotting to do just that.
The two ‘distributed denial of service’ attacks on WikiLeaks this week have given us an indication of how they prepare for pre-emptive strikes. As soon as the assaults began, administrators played a game of virtual cat and mouse, moving WikiLeaks on to previously secret backup servers.”

Hidden Room Love: Through the Armoire | Apartment Therapy Chicago

Hidden Room Love: Through the Armoire | Apartment Therapy Chicago: “Who doesn’t love a hidden room? The adult in us, even, is still drawn to this children’s play room that’s just a short step through an unassuming armoire:
clear pixel
The home’s owner found the old armoire secondhand. He then hired a woodworker to take out the back and install it up against a doorway into his children’s play room. The result is a simple-enough-looking armoire that opens to a hidden room of magic and play. We love this idea because A. it would be so fun and B. it’s a great way to literally hide away playtime clutter. See more of this awesome project at Maple Seed Renovation.

Hackers publish fingerprints of biometrics-touting Minister // Current

Hackers publish fingerprints of biometrics-touting Minister // Current: ” Hackers in Germany have published thousands of copies of the fingerprints of German minister Wolfgang Schauble, a loud advocate of fingerprint biometrics. Hackers from the Chaos Computer Club lifted a fingerprint from the Interior Minister, printed it on plastic, and distributed it by the thousands with their magazine for anyone who wants to impersonate the Minister at a biometric checkpoint. Short of amputation, a biometric identifier can’t be revoked or changed. Schauble is a big proponent of the use of fingerprints in passports but is not the CCC’s only target. The group has called for help in obtaining the prints of other German officials, including Chancellor Angela Merkel. The CCC’s publication of the fingerprint coincides this week with the presentation of a security researcher who demonstrated a biometric keylogger that can capture digital fingerprints and other digital biometric data as it’s transmitted from a scanning device to the server where the information is processed. The hacker can then analyze and re-use the data to subvert biometric systems and gain entry to secured buildings. “

Throbbing Gristle’s Peter ‘Sleazy’ Christopherson Dies at 55 – Spinner

Throbbing Gristle’s Peter ‘Sleazy’ Christopherson Dies at 55 – Spinner: “Throbbing Gristle founder Peter ‘Sleazy’ Christopherson died in his sleep on Nov 24 at the age of 55.
Born in Leeds, England, the industrial music pioneer was also a founding member of Coil and Psychic TV after Throbbing Gristle disbanded in 1981, as well as recording solo work under the name The Threshold HouseBoys Choir. Most recently he founded SoiSong in 2007 with Ivan Pavlov.
The news was made official today when Throbbing Gristle bandmates Cosey Fanni Tutti and Chris Carter tweeted: ‘Our dearest beautiful Sleazy left this mortal coil as he slept in peace last night.words cannot express our grief.’ Other artists, like Nine Inch Nails’ Trent Reznor also took to Twitter to express their grief: ‘I awake to sad news. RIP Peter Christopherson – friend and huge inspiration.'”

Neo-Nazi couple find out they’re Jewish – AOL News

Neo-Nazi couple find out they’re Jewish – AOL News: ” Two Polish neo-Nazis who were childhood sweethearts and later became skinheads have discovered what for them is a shocking family secret: They’re actually Jewish.
Pawel and Ola, identified only by their first names, are the subject of a CNN documentary about Poles rediscovering their Jewish roots generations after their ancestors hid their religious identities to escape persecution during World War II.
A few years ago, Ola found out from Warsaw’s Jewish Historical Institute that both she and her husband are technically Jews. ‘It was unbelievable — it turned out that we had Jewish roots. It was a shock,’ she said.”
